Choosing the Right Reciprocating Saw Blades for Metal: A Buyer’s Guide
Reciprocating saws, often called “Sawzalls,” are powerful tools. They need the right blade to cut metal effectively. Picking the wrong blade wastes time and wears out your tool. This guide helps you choose the best metal-cutting blades.
Key Features to Look For
When you shop for metal-cutting blades, check these important features:
1. TPI (Teeth Per Inch)
- Higher TPI (18-32 TPI): These blades have many small teeth. They cut thin metal, like sheet metal or conduit, smoothly. They cut slower.
- Lower TPI (10-14 TPI): These blades have fewer, larger teeth. They cut thick metal, like pipe or angle iron, faster. They leave a rougher edge.
2. Blade Length
Blade length affects how deep you can cut. Standard blades are 6 inches long. If you cut large pipes or thick beams, look for 9-inch blades. Shorter blades (4-6 inches) are better for tight spaces.
3. Kerf
Kerf means the width of the cut the blade makes. Thinner kerfs remove less material. This means faster cutting, especially in softer metals. Thicker kerfs offer more stability for very hard cuts.
Important Materials: What Makes a Good Blade?
The material determines how long the blade lasts and what metals it can handle.
Bi-Metal Blades (BIM)
Most good blades use Bi-Metal construction. They combine a flexible steel body with high-speed steel (HSS) teeth. This mix gives you strength and durability. They resist breaking well.
Carbide Tipped Blades (TCT)
These are the toughest blades. They have small pieces of tungsten carbide brazed onto the teeth. Carbide stays sharp much longer than regular steel. Use these for very hard metals like stainless steel or cast iron. They cost more upfront.
Factors That Improve or Reduce Quality
Blade quality directly impacts your cutting experience.
Factors That Improve Quality
- Set and Rake: The “set” is how the teeth bend from side to side. A slight set helps clear chips out of the cut. A positive “rake angle” helps the tooth bite into the metal better, improving speed.
- Tooth Configuration: Blades with variable or progressive tooth spacing (e.g., 10/14 TPI) cut different thicknesses well. These blades reduce vibration, which makes the cut smoother and prolongs blade life.
Factors That Reduce Quality
- Thin Base Material: If the blade body is too thin, it flexes too much during hard use. This flexing causes the blade to overheat and dull quickly.
- Poor Welds (for BIM blades): The connection between the HSS teeth and the body must be strong. A weak weld causes teeth to break off early under stress.
User Experience and Use Cases
Match the blade to the job. Using the wrong blade causes frustration and blade failure.
Demolition and Quick Cuts
For fast, rough removal of metal during demolition, use a lower TPI (10 or 14 TPI) bi-metal blade. Speed matters more than a clean edge here.
Plumbing and Electrical Work
When cutting copper pipe, EMT conduit, or thin steel studs, a medium TPI (14 or 18 TPI) blade works perfectly. These cuts need reasonable speed and decent finish.
Fabrication and Hard Metals
If you frequently cut thick stainless steel, hardened bolts, or cast iron, invest in carbide-tipped blades. These blades handle the heat and hardness much better, giving you hundreds of cuts instead of dozens.
10 Frequently Asked Questions (FAQ) About Reciprocating Saw Blades for Metal
Q: Can I use a wood blade to cut metal?
A: No. Wood blades have very low TPI and large gullets (space between teeth). They will dull almost instantly and might break when trying to cut metal.
Q: What is the best TPI for cutting 1/8 inch thick steel?
A: For 1/8 inch steel, use a blade with 18 TPI. This offers a good balance between speed and a smooth cut.
Q: How do I prevent the blade from overheating?
A: Always use cutting fluid or oil on the cut line. Also, let the saw run at a slower speed. Do not force the saw; let the blade do the work.
Q: What does “Bi-Metal” mean on a blade package?
A: Bi-Metal means the blade uses two different metals: a flexible steel body for flexibility and hardened High-Speed Steel (HSS) teeth for cutting hardness.
Q: Are carbide-tipped blades worth the extra money?
A: Yes, if you cut hard or thick metal often. They last many times longer than standard blades on tough materials.
Q: How do I know if my blade is dull?
A: If the saw starts vibrating heavily, you need excessive pressure to make a cut, or the blade smokes without cutting well, the blade is dull.
Q: Should I use a long or short blade for cutting a 4-inch steel pipe?
A: Use a 6-inch or 9-inch blade. You need enough blade length sticking out of the shoe (the base of the saw) to make a full, stable cut through the pipe’s diameter.
Q: What is the primary advantage of a variable TPI blade?
A: Variable TPI reduces vibration because different tooth sizes engage the material at different times. This makes cutting quieter and prolongs blade life.
Q: What is the safest way to change a reciprocating saw blade?
A: Always unplug the saw or remove the battery first. Make sure the blade clamp is fully disengaged before pulling the old blade out.
Q: Does blade color or coating matter?
A: Sometimes. Coatings like Titanium Nitride (TiN) can reduce friction and heat slightly, helping the blade last longer, but the underlying material and TPI are much more important.
